You need to earn about $100,000 a year to buy a home for a median sale price of $419,100 in North Jersey, a recent study says.
VERONA, NJ -- A prospective homebuyer needs to earn about $100,000 a year to buy a home for a median sale price of $419,100 in North Jersey, a recent study says. Assuming that you’re one of the lucky Garden State residents who can afford that price tag, what does that buy you in Verona?
